Lois Mae Waller, 86, of Cedar Rapids, died Thursday March 3, 2022, at St. Luke’s Hospital following a short illness. Services: 11:00 a.m. Wednesday March 9, 2022, at Cedar Memorial Chapel of Memories. A visitation will be held on Tuesday March 8, 2022, at Cedar Memorial Park Funeral Home from 4-7 p.m. Burial: Cedar Memorial Park Cemetery.

Survivors include her sons, Gary (Monette) Waller of Marion, Iowa and Russell (Sheryl) Waller of Marion, Iowa, her grandchildren, Tim (Mary Jo) Waller of Altoona, Iowa, Jami Waller of Marion, Iowa and Shanna (Spencer) Stumpf of North Liberty, Iowa.  

Lois was preceded in death by her parents, her husband Clayton Charles Waller, her brothers, Glenn (Sharon) Frasher and Harold (Pat) Frasher.

Lois was born November 30, 1935, in Winthrop, Iowa, the daughter of Henry and Dorothy (Neidy) Frasher.  She was united in marriage to Clayton Charles Waller on June 15, 1958, in Troy Mills, Iowa.  Lois was a nurse for St. Luke’s Hospital, a sales representative for Avon and volunteered at Linn Mar Schools. She was a member of First United Methodist Church in Marion, where she helped coordinate funeral luncheons. She enjoyed crafts, traveling, Bingo and spending time with family.
